How to Clean Diamond Jewelry the Right Way

Clean diamonds reflect light with precision. Dust, lotion, or skin oils can mute their glow, which makes cleaning a key step before storage. When learning how to store diamond necklace pieces, always begin with a clean surface.
Here’s how to do it safely:
- Use Mild Soap: Mix warm water with a drop of gentle dish soap. Let the necklace soak for a few minutes.
- Brush Gently: Use a soft-bristled brush to loosen residue from the chain and setting.
- Rinse with Care: Run warm water over the necklace and pat dry with a lint-free cloth.
- Skip Harsh Products: Avoid bleach, toothpaste, or anything abrasive.
- Air Dry Before Storing: Ensure no moisture remains before placing it back in its case.
Professional cleanings can complement home care. The goal is consistent clarity and surface brightness. Regular attention makes it easier to spot any early wear before it becomes repair work.
Diamond Jewelry Maintenance That Lasts
Daily handling shapes how long your jewelry holds its radiance. Understanding how to store diamond necklace pieces starts with knowing how to wear and maintain them properly.
For effective diamond jewelry maintenance, keep these small steps in mind:
- Wear After Finishing Products: Put on your necklace after perfume, lotion, or makeup.
- Remove for Activities: Take it off during workouts or swimming to avoid exposure to chemicals.
- Inspect Regularly: Check clasps, prongs, and chains for looseness.
- Wipe After Wearing: Use a clean, dry cloth to remove oils.
- Rotate Pieces: Giving your jewelry rest time reduces stress on delicate links.
Every piece benefits from calm handling. With these small habits, you protect diamond necklace from damage that often comes from routine wear, not accidents.
Bring Back the Brilliance: Diamond Necklace Polishing Tips
Polishing refreshes both metal and stone. It smooths micro-marks and restores that sleek surface that catches light cleanly. For diamond necklace polishing tips, timing and technique matter as much as tools.
Follow these simple steps:
- Use a Jewelry Cloth: Choose a microfiber cloth made for fine jewelry.
- Apply Gentle Pressure: Polish lightly in circular motions to avoid strain on the chain.
- Focus on Metal First: Shine the gold or platinum base before polishing around the stone.
- Schedule Professional Finishes: Jewelers can buff deeper marks safely.
- Store Only After Polishing: Always clean and polish before putting jewelry away.
Learning how to store diamond necklace pieces includes knowing when a polish brings out their full character. Done with care, polishing maintains clarity and texture without altering design details.
How to Store a Diamond Necklace Properly

Proper storage preserves both structure and shine. It prevents tangling, scratching, and unnecessary tension on the clasp or setting. Once you understand how to store diamond necklace pieces, you’ll see how a few small habits create lasting results.
Here’s how to build a safe system:
- Use Soft Compartments: Store necklaces separately in lined boxes or pouches.
- Avoid Direct Sunlight: Keep jewelry in a cool, dry space away from heat.
- Lay Chains Flat: This prevents kinks and tension.
- Travel Safely: Use compact cases with divided sections.
- Maintain Low Humidity: Silica packets help control moisture in drawers or safes.
A consistent storage routine keeps your jewelry looking as vivid as the day it was made. The goal is simple – prevent contact, control the environment, and support each piece’s original form.
